Early Life and Background

Amy Hood was born in Nashville, Tennessee, and raised in a family that valued education, discipline, and service. Her father worked as a medical doctor, while her mother was a nursing educator, creating an environment that emphasized responsibility and hard work. Growing up in such a household shaped her mindset and prepared her for a demanding professional life.

During her childhood, she spent time in both Kentucky and Tennessee, where she developed strong academic skills. She showed an early interest in mathematics and problem-solving, which later became a key strength in her financial career. Her early experiences helped her build a strong foundation for future leadership roles.

Education and Academic Excellence

Amy E. Hood pursued her undergraduate studies at Duke University, where she earned a degree in Economics. Her time at Duke helped her understand financial systems, economic theory, and analytical thinking, all of which would later define her career. She stood out as a focused and dedicated student.

She later attended Harvard Business School, where she completed her MBA. This experience refined her leadership skills and gave her exposure to global business strategies. Harvard played a significant role in shaping her ability to handle complex financial decisions at the highest level.

Career Beginnings

Amy Hood began her professional journey at Goldman Sachs, one of the world’s leading investment banks. She worked in investment banking and capital markets, gaining valuable experience in corporate finance, financial modeling, and strategic planning. These early years helped her build a strong understanding of global markets.

Her time at Goldman Sachs also allowed her to develop confidence and decision-making skills. She worked with major clients and handled high-stakes financial transactions, which prepared her for leadership roles in large organizations. This phase of her career laid the groundwork for her future success.

Joining Microsoft and Career Growth

Amy Hood joined Microsoft in 2002, marking a turning point in her career. She initially worked in investor relations and quickly gained recognition for her strategic thinking and communication skills. Over time, she took on more responsibilities in business strategy and corporate development.

Her ability to align financial goals with business strategy made her a valuable asset to the company. She worked closely with different teams and contributed to key decisions that influenced Microsoft’s direction. Her consistent performance led to rapid career growth within the organization.

Becoming Chief Financial Officer

In 2013, Amy E. Hood became the Chief financial officer of Microsoft, making history as the first woman to hold this position. This achievement was not only significant for her career but also for representation in the corporate world. It highlighted her expertise and the trust Microsoft placed in her leadership.

As CFO, she took on the responsibility of managing Microsoft’s global financial operations. Her role includes overseeing financial planning, reporting, investments, and long-term strategy. She plays a critical part in ensuring the company’s stability while supporting innovation and growth.

Key Achievements and Contributions

Amy Hood has been instrumental in Microsoft’s transformation into a cloud-first company. She supported the shift toward cloud computing, which has become a major source of revenue for the company. Her financial strategies have helped Microsoft maintain strong growth in a competitive market.

She has also been involved in major acquisitions, including LinkedIn, GitHub, and Activision Blizzard. These strategic moves strengthened Microsoft’s position in different sectors, from professional networking to gaming. Her role in these decisions demonstrates her influence on the company’s long-term vision.

Business Ventures and Roles

In addition to her role at Microsoft, Amy E. Hood serves on the board of 3M, a global multinational company. This position allows her to contribute her financial expertise beyond the technology industry. It also reflects her reputation as a trusted and experienced leader.

She is also a minority owner of Seattle Sounders FC, a professional football club. This involvement shows her interest in business beyond technology and highlights her diverse investment portfolio. Her ventures demonstrate her ability to manage both corporate and personal investments effectively.
